Understanding Static Electricity and Its Impact on Metal Handles
Static electricity is a common yet often underestimated phenomenon. It occurs when there is an imbalance of electric charges on the surface of an object. This imbalance can be caused by various factors such as friction, contact and separation, or induction. When it comes to metal handles, static electricity can have several negative impacts.
In daily life, we've all experienced the unpleasant shock when touching a metal handle, especially in dry environments. This is due to the sudden discharge of static electricity. In industrial settings, the consequences can be far more severe. For example, in explosive or flammable environments, a static spark from a metal handle could potentially trigger a dangerous explosion. In electronics manufacturing facilities, static electricity can damage sensitive electronic components, leading to product defects and financial losses.
Can Metal Handles Be Anti - Static?
The nature of metals makes them good conductors of electricity. Unlike insulators, which can easily accumulate static charges on their surfaces, metals tend to distribute charges evenly across their surface and can quickly transfer charges to the ground if properly grounded. However, this doesn't mean that metal handles are inherently anti - static in all situations.
In some cases, if a metal handle is not properly grounded or is in an environment with high humidity and poor ventilation, it may still accumulate static charges. To create truly anti - static metal handles, additional measures need to be taken.
One approach is to use special coatings on the metal handles. These coatings can be made of materials that have anti - static properties. For instance, there are conductive polymers that can be applied to the surface of metal handles. These polymers allow the charges to flow freely across the surface of the handle and dissipate them to the ground, preventing the build - up of static electricity.
Another method is to ensure proper grounding of the metal handles. By connecting the metal handle to a reliable grounding system, any static charges that may accumulate on the handle can be quickly transferred to the ground. This requires careful installation and maintenance to ensure the effectiveness of the grounding.

Applications of Anti - Static Metal Handles
Anti - static metal handles have a wide range of applications in different industries.
In the electronics industry, where the manufacturing and handling of sensitive electronic components are crucial, anti - static metal handles are essential. They can be used on equipment enclosures, cabinets, and workbenches to prevent static damage to the components.
In the food and pharmaceutical industries, where hygiene is of utmost importance, anti - static metal handles can help to keep the equipment clean. Static charges can attract dust and microorganisms, which can contaminate the products. By using anti - static handles, the risk of contamination can be significantly reduced.
In the automotive industry, anti - static metal handles can be used on car doors, dashboard controls, and other interior components. This not only improves the comfort of the passengers by preventing static shocks but also helps to maintain the cleanliness of the interior of the vehicle.
How to Choose the Right Anti - Static Metal Handles
When choosing anti - static metal handles, several factors need to be considered.
Firstly, you need to assess the specific environment in which the handles will be used. If it is a high - humidity environment, the anti - static solution should be able to work effectively in such conditions. If it is an explosive environment, the handles need to meet strict safety standards.
Secondly, consider the durability and strength of the handles. Different applications require handles with different levels of strength. For example, industrial machinery may require handles that can withstand heavy use and high loads.
Finally, look at the cost - effectiveness of the anti - static metal handles. While anti - static features are important, you also need to ensure that the cost of the handles is within your budget.
